In a press conference held at Culhane’s Irish Pub and Restaurant in Jacksonville, Florida, Governor Ron DeSantis and Florida’s Surgeon General, Dr. Joseph Ladapo, addressed various COVID-related issues, including lockdowns, masks, vaccines, inflation, and debt. The event emphasized Florida’s stance against lockdowns, with Governor DeSantis asserting that such measures would not be implemented in the state. He also expressed skepticism about the effectiveness of cloth masks and booster shots for young, healthy individuals. Additionally, he called for accountability from the federal government.
Dr. Joseph Ladapo showed his support for Governor DeSantis, commending him for not succumbing to what he referred to as “mainstream media” influence and fear-driven decision-making. Dr. Ladapo cautioned against the new booster shots, advising individuals to use their own judgment regarding whether to get an updated shot. He cited the lack of clinical evidence and trials in humans to demonstrate the benefits and safety of these booster shots.

Regarding booster shots, Dr. Ladapo stated, “There’s essentially no evidence for it. There’s been no clinical trial done in human beings showing that it benefits people. There’s been no clinical trial showing that it is a safe product for people.”
This perspective aligns with Dr. Ladapo’s previous stance against mask mandates and lockdowns, emphasizing the need for rational decision-making rather than implementing ineffective policies.
